Sad, final softball roundup today. Next week will be a big state preview. Tough to contain the excitement of watching the Class 4A state tournament shake out.
Speaking of 4A, no team in the state might be hotter than Little Axe. With wins over Washington and Carl Albert in the last week, Mike Bread’s girls are rounding into form at just the right time.
Tuttle continues to have me scratching my head. You know this team is uber-talented. But so far against the best of the best, Jerry Bates’ club is 2-6 against top 5 teams. Granted, all six losses are vs. top 5 teams, but the Tigers are missing that signature win right now.
I wrote it in the Edmond POW post, but I don’t think any team had a better week than Rhonda Lawson and her Santa Fe squad. Emotional victories against Edlam rivals on back-to-back days, followed by an impressive outing at the Yukon Tournament. Big wins included Jenks and Lawton MacArthur.
Yukon is still staying the course without Dani Fox. Millerettes are showing just how much heart they have with the way they’ve performed in the last 10 days.
Not much rankings news, of course, as we’re now squarely set in district and regional play. Here are the final top 5 rankings for each class.
6A: 1. Mustang; 2. Yukon; 3. Broken Arrow; 4. Moore; 5. Union.
5A: 1. McAlester; 2. Lawton Mac; 3. Coweta; 4. Collinsville; 5. Carl Albert
4A: 1. Catoosa; 2. Tuttle; 3. Sequoyah-Claremore; 4. Little Axe; 5. Blanchard
3A: 1. Purcell; 2. Caney Valley; 3. Morris; 4. Sequoyah-Tahlequah; 5. Henryetta
2A: 1. Washington; 2. Ringling; 3. Healdton; 4. Apache; 5. Colbert
A: 1. Fletcher; 2. Davenport; 3. Fort Cobb-Broxton; 4. Keota; 5. Depew
B: 1. Moss; 2. Red Oak; 3. Leedey; 4. Roff; 5. Chattanooga
